About National Institute of Immunohaematology

ICMR-National Institute of Immunohaematology was established in the year 1957 with an aim to conduct multidisciplinary research related to Immunohaematology offer diagnostic services and provide training to medical and non-medical professionals in the field of haematology, Immunology, genetics and conduct awareness programmes on haematological disorders.

The main objectives of the institute include conducting research on blood-related disorders and diseases, developing new diagnostic and therapeutic tools for these conditions, and providing training and education to researchers and healthcare professionals.

The NIIH is also involved in the collection and storage of rare blood samples for research purposes and in the creation of a national database of blood donors.

The institute has a team of highly skilled and experienced researchers who work on various aspects of immunohematology, including blood group genetics, transfusion medicine, and stem cell transplantation.

Organization Overview

Established in 1980, the National Institute of Immunohaematology (NIIH) is a constituent institute of the Indian Council of Medical Research (ICMR). Its primary mandate is to conduct research on various aspects of immunohaematology, haemoglobinopathies, thalassaemia, hereditary blood disorders, and related fields. NIIH also provides diagnostic services and training, contributing significantly to public health in India.
